Looking at the section 'Splitting the Linear and Nonlinear Problems', I understood upto the point how to estimate two exponents lambda1 & 2 (line 51). However, I don't understand how to recover the estimate for 'c' to produce the 'Global fit' in the last figure in the following section.
More specifically, once I obtain the unknown lambdas, what should I do to obtain the unknown vector 'c' (in the function 'fitvector')? Which of the followings would be the right approach?
- c=A \ ydata
- c=A \ yEst, or
- Once obtained the estimates for lambda, I follow the full parameter estimation using the lambdas.
